Product Description
MetaGuard FloorArt is Metamark's 100 micron matte embossed overlaminate for short-term indoor floor graphics. The textured face does two jobs at once: it kills the glare that makes a glossy floor graphic unreadable under retail lighting, and it provides an R9 anti-slip surface tested to DIN 51130:2014 and BS 7976-2:2002. It's also rated for wall graphics — so one roll covers floor and wall decor work instead of two.
Where it fits: retail promotions and aisle graphics, trade show and exhibition floors, café and restaurant decor, office and lobby branding, wayfinding on sealed indoor floors, and short-run campaign work that comes back up in weeks or months rather than years.
Read this before you quote a job. R9 is the entry point of the DIN 51130 scale, which runs R9 through R13. That rating is appropriate for dry, indoor, level floors under normal foot traffic. It is not a wet-area or high-slip-risk product.
- Not for entrances or vestibules where rain gets tracked in — a real consideration during Arizona monsoon season
- Not for kitchens, washrooms, pool decks, or any regularly wet floor
- Not for ramps, stairs, or sloped surfaces
- Not for heavy traffic areas or forklift/cart routes
If the job needs more slip resistance, look at Metamark's MD-MW-R10 MetaWalk, which achieves an R10 rating as a one-part printable system with no separate laminate. Ask us and we'll quote it.

Technical data
| Film | Matte embossed textured overlaminate |
|---|---|
| Finish | Matte, embossed texture |
| Thickness | 100 micron (approx. 4 mil) |
| Slip resistance | R9 per DIN 51130:2014 |
| Additional slip testing | BS 7976-2:2002 (Slider 96) and UK Slip Resistance Guidelines |
| Intended use | Short-term indoor floor graphics; also suitable for wall graphics |
| Recommended matched media | Metamark MD3, MDP-H |
| Print compatibility | Solvent, eco-solvent, and latex prints on Metamark media |
| Application method | Dry application, smooth flat sealed indoor floors only |
| Cure time before cleaning | 24 hours |
| Cleaning | Easy-clean finish |
| Roll size | 54" x 50 yd |
| Manufacturer | Metamark, manufactured in the UK |
Values are manufacturer typical properties, not specifications. Slip testing is to UK and DIN methods; if your project is bid against a US standard such as ANSI A326.3 or a UL 410 requirement, confirm acceptance with the specifier before ordering. Print and application sequence
Floor graphics fail at the edges, and they fail because someone skipped a step. This is the order that works:
- Condition the material. Bring the roll to room temperature and roughly 50% relative humidity before printing.
- Handle by the edges. Do not touch the face film. Keep it free of dust and static — a textured face traps contamination you won't get back out.
- Use the right profile. Correct ICC profiles and heater settings matter here; Metamark publishes profiles for download.
- Let the ink harden. Allow 24–48 hours after printing before lamination and installation so the ink gains its abrasion resistance. This step gets skipped constantly and it's the difference between a graphic that survives the campaign and one that scuffs in week one.
- Test the floor. Paints and floor finishes vary enormously. Apply a sample and check adhesion before committing the full graphic. Note that no liability can be accepted for damage to painted surfaces — the bond between paint and floor is outside anyone's control.
- Prep and apply dry. Smooth, flat, sealed indoor floors only. Clean, dust-free, and structurally sound. Dry application method.
- Work the edges hard. Every failure starts at a lifted edge. Press them down properly.
- Wait 24 hours before exposing the graphic to moisture or any cleaning.
- Monitor it. If edges begin lifting, replace the graphic rather than leaving a trip hazard in place.
